Variations
The Che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ring is highly adaptable, allowing you to experiment with different flavors and ingredients to suit your taste. Whether you want to tweak the filling or change the spices, the possibilities are endless!
Flavorful Additions
For those who enjoy a bit of heat, consider adding some red pepper flakes or diced jalapeños to the cheese mixture. Alternatively, you can incorporate sun-dried tomatoes or artichoke hearts for a Mediterranean twist. These flavorful additions can elevate your dish and impress your guests!
Cheese Alternatives
Feel free to mix up the cheeses used in this recipe. For instance, substituting feta cheese for ricotta will give your dish a tangy flavor that pairs beautifully with the spinach. You can also experiment with different varieties of mozzarella, such as smoked or aged, to introduce unique flavors.
Herb Infusions
Fresh herbs can also enhance the taste of your Che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ring. Adding chopped basil, parsley, or dill to the filling will not only introduce fresh notes but also brighten the overall flavor profile. This is a perfect way to use up any leftover herbs from your garden!

Prepping Your Ingredients
Before you begin, make sure to thoroughly wash and chop your fresh spinach. This not only enhances its flavor but also removes any grit. Additionally, allow your puff pastry to thaw completely at room temperature for the best results in texture and ease of handling.
Achieving the Perfect Bake
For that golden-brown crust, preheat your oven to the right temperature—400°F (200°C) is ideal. Baking time is crucial; keep an eye on your Che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ring and remove it from the oven when it’s golden and puffed up, typically around 25-30 minutes. An egg wash before baking will give it that glossy finish, making it look even more appetizing!

How can I store leftovers?
To store any leftovers, allow the Che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ring to cool completely before wrapping it in plastic wrap or placing it in an airtight container. It can be kept in the refrigerator for up to 2-3 days. Reheat in the oven for the best results.
Can I make it ahead of time?
Yes! You can prepare the filling and assemble the Che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ring ahead of time. Simply cover it and refrigerate until you’re ready to bake. This makes it a convenient option for busy days or planned gatherings.

PrintCheesy Spinach Ricotta Ring
A delightful cheesy spinach ricotta ring, perfect for entertaining or as a delicious appetizer.
- Prep Time: 20 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 50 minutes
- Yield: 6 servings 1x
- Category: Appetizer
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: Italian
- Diet: Vegetarian
Ingredients
- 1 cup ricotta cheese
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1 cup fresh spinach, chopped
- 1 egg
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on pepper
- 1 package puff pastry, thawed
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a bowl, mix ricotta, mozzarella, spinach, egg,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Roll out the puff pastry and cut it into a circle.
- Spoon the cheese mixture into the center of the pastry circle.
- Fold the edges of the pastry over the filling, creating a ring.
- Brush the pastry with an egg wash.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.
- Let cool slightly before serving.
